>> two things, when in your address folder do alt enter on the address you
>> are
>> sitting on, and this will take you into the properties of that address
>> then
>> just tab. when in options outlook express, tab until you hear add sender
>> to
>> my address book and make sure it is ticked. there is also another one
>> which
>> says, add people i reply to into my address book make sure this is also
>> ticked.
